public class GvcfMetricAccumulator extends CallingMetricAccumulator
VariantContext as it comes by to the alleles present in the genotype of the only sample.
Since this is a GVCF we expect a symbolic \CallingMetricAccumulator to return only a
small subset of the relevant metrics.CallingMetricAccumulator.Result| Constructor and Description |
|---|
GvcfMetricAccumulator(DbSnpBitSetUtil.DbSnpBitSets dbsnp) |
| Modifier and Type | Method and Description |
|---|---|
void |
accumulate(htsjdk.variant.variantcontext.VariantContext vc)
Incorporates the provided variant's data into the metric analysis.
|
void |
setup(htsjdk.variant.vcf.VCFHeader vcfHeader) |
getSingletonSample, resultpublic GvcfMetricAccumulator(DbSnpBitSetUtil.DbSnpBitSets dbsnp)
public void setup(htsjdk.variant.vcf.VCFHeader vcfHeader)
setup in class CallingMetricAccumulatorpublic void accumulate(htsjdk.variant.variantcontext.VariantContext vc)
CallingMetricAccumulatoraccumulate in interface VariantProcessor.Accumulator<CallingMetricAccumulator.Result>accumulate in class CallingMetricAccumulator